Detecting Thermal Anomalies with Infrared Inspections
Infrared inspections provide a unique method for uncovering thermal anomalies in a range of applications. By leveraging the principle that different materials emit infrared radiation at varying levels, these inspections allow inspectors to visualize temperature variations not easily perceptible to the naked eye. This potential makes infrared inspections invaluable for identifying issues in mechanical systems, ensuring energy optimization, and preventative maintenance efforts.
Advanced Infrared Thermography for Industrial Applications
Infrared thermography has emerged as a powerful non-invasive technique for monitoring and analyzing thermal conditions in industrial environments. Sophisticated infrared cameras offer exceptional sensitivity and spatial resolution, enabling the visualization of minute temperature variations. These fluctuations can reveal a wide range of situations, such as equipment malfunctions, substance defects, and {thermaltransfers. Industrial applications for advanced infrared thermography include diverse sectors, such as manufacturing, power generation, and construction.
- Manufacturing: Monitoring welds, detecting hotspots, and pinpointing insulation deficiencies.
- Power Generation: Analyzing the performance of power plants, identifying leaks in steam lines and transformers.
- Construction: Inspecting building envelopes for thermal gaps, assessing the effectiveness of insulation systems.
Moreover, advanced infrared thermography can be combined with other assessment techniques to provide a comprehensive understanding of industrial operations. Its ability to detect problems at an early stage enhances to improved safety, reduced downtime, and expenditure savings.

Inspecting Assets with Thermal Imaging
Thermal imaging technology harnesses the power of infrared radiation to unveil hidden information about assets. By detecting variations in thermal patterns, thermal cameras allow inspectors to identify here potential problems that might otherwise remain undetected. This contactless method offers a range of strengths across various industries, from asset management to risk assessment.
- Engineers can utilize thermal imaging to detect issues in electrical equipment, such as loose connections or overheating components.
- Construction managers can leverage thermal imaging to locate air leaks, insulation deficiencies, and potential water damage.
